在信息化时代,企业网站已经成为展示企业形象、产品和服务的重要渠道。为了让访客获得更好的浏览体验,网页设计师们不断创新网页设计技巧和方法。这其中,动画效果作为一种重要的视觉表达手法,能够有效提升网站的吸引力和可读性。而anime.js作为一个轻量级的JavaScript动画库,以其强大的功能和简易的操作流程备受开发者们的欢迎。本文将详细介绍anime.js及其在企业网站开发中的应用。
一、Anime.js简介
Anime.js是一个强大且易于使用的JavaScript动画库,旨在简化动画制作过程。它可以轻松地控制SVG、HTML和CSS属性的变化,创建出各种各样的动画效果。Anime.js的强大之处在于它的灵活性和可扩展性,开发者可以根据自己的需求定制动画效果,从而打造出独具特色的企业网站。
二、Anime.js的核心特性
1. 易于使用:Anime.js拥有简洁的API接口,只需几行代码就能实现动画效果,即使是初学者也能轻松上手。
2. 支持多种元素:Anime.js不仅可以控制HTML元素,还能控制SVG元素和CSS属性,这使得动画效果更加丰富多样。
3. 高性能:Anime.js采用了高性能的时间线动画引擎,能够在不影响页面性能的情况下实现流畅的动画效果。
4. 可扩展性强:Anime.js提供了丰富的插件和扩展支持,开发者可以根据需要添加更多的动画效果,以满足企业的个性化需求。
三、Anime.js在企业网站开发中的应用
1. 引导式动画:在企业网站中,引导式动画可以帮助访客更好地理解和熟悉网站的布局和功能。例如,在首页轮播图中加入过渡动画,可以使访客在切换图片时感受到平滑的过渡效果。
2. 交互式动画:Anime.js支持事件驱动的动画,这意味着开发者可以根据用户的操作触发相应的动画效果。例如,在点击按钮时添加弹跳动画,可以使用户感到更加亲切和有趣。
3. 数据可视化动画:在展示数据图表时,动画效果可以使数据变化的过程更加直观生动。例如,在折线图中加入动态线条动画,可以使访客更好地理解数据的变化趋势。
四、结语
总的来说,Anime.js以其易用性、高性能和可扩展性等特点,成为了企业网站开发中不可或缺的动画库。无论是在引导式动画、交互式动画还是数据可视化动画等方面,Anime.js都能提供强有力的支持。在未来的发展中,Anime.js将持续优化和拓展功能,为更多企业和开发者带来高效便捷的动画制作体验。